A leading manufacturing components company is seeking an experienced Area Sales Engineer to cover the Northern Counties of the UK. The successful candidate will drive new business, develop client relationships, and meet sales targets.
Key responsibilities include:
- Maintaining a robust CRM
- Preparing quotes
- Attending trade fairs
The role offers a salary between £35,000 and £45,000 plus bonuses. Knowledge of automation products and effective presentation skills are essential.

How to prepare for a job interview at R. A. Rodriguez (UK) Limited
✨Know Your Products Inside Out
Make sure you have a solid understanding of automation products. Research the company's offerings and be ready to discuss how they can benefit potential clients. This will show your expertise and enthusiasm for the role.
✨Master Your CRM Skills
Familiarise yourself with common CRM systems, as maintaining a robust CRM is crucial for this position. Be prepared to share examples of how you've effectively used CRM tools in past roles to drive sales and manage client relationships.
✨Prepare for Sales Scenarios
Think about specific sales scenarios you might encounter in the role. Prepare to discuss how you would approach new business development and client relationship management.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ers.
✨Practice Your Presentation Skills
Since effective presentation skills are essential, practice delivering a short pitch about a product or service. This will help you feel more confident during the interview and demonstrate your ability to engage clients at trade fairs.
